Try to broaden your search to .mp3 or .mpg The network is still small. Also keep in mind that part of the reason that the program has developed so rapidly in this new area is because the programmer, Gwren, is putting out new releases and upgrades everyday and sometimes twice a day. You can get the updates automaticcaly through Java Web Start everytime you restart the program. The updates come from him straight to you and you are the tester.
While this rapid development advances the program very fast it has a drawback in that this form of live experimentation often leads to bugs. Those bugs are often fixed the next day and then the program works untill he tries to move it to a higher level. Then new bugs are found that need to be fixed.
The ants users are a very part of the programs developement. We communicate with him daily in the built in chatroom and via direct email.
I think you might have tried it while it was in one of those buggy stages. While this form of live experimenting can be fustrating, it has lead to the fastest developement of any p2p program i have ever seen.
